Disaster Declarations Trigger More Than Emergency Funding
A disaster declaration does not only release aid money. It also activates review systems across several agencies. FEMA opens case files. Insurance carriers rerun risk models. Meanwhile, lenders review loans in impacted ZIP codes. Local permit offices also take a closer look at damaged structures.
As a result, properties near flood-prone areas often move to the top of review lists. That does not mean the property flooded. Instead, it means the location falls inside a higher-risk zone after the event.
Because reviewers cannot visit every site right away, they rely on verified data. They want measurements, not estimates. Therefore, elevation records suddenly become very important.
FEMA Decisions Depend on Structure Height — Not Just Damage Photos

After storms, homeowners often submit photos and written descriptions. Those help tell the story. However, FEMA reviewers still need technical numbers. They compare water levels to the lowest finished floor of the structure. That comparison affects aid decisions and compliance steps.
Here’s where a FEMA elevation certificate comes in. A licensed surveyor prepares this document using field measurements. It shows exactly how high the building sits compared to official flood reference levels.
Without that certificate, reviewers must guess or request more documents. That slows the process. On the other hand, certified elevation data answers the question immediately. Clear numbers move files forward faster.
Repair vs Rebuild Rules Can Change After Major Damage
Many homeowners expect to repair storm damage and move on. Sometimes that happens. However, disaster rules include a threshold called “substantial damage.” When repair costs pass a certain percentage of the building’s value, different rules apply.
At that point, officials may require the structure to meet current floodplain standards before rebuild approval. That can include elevation requirements. Naturally, this surprises many owners because nobody mentioned it before the storm.
So how do officials decide which path applies? They look at both damage level and structure elevation. A FEMA elevation certificate gives them verified height data. Consequently, it plays a direct role in what repair options remain available.
That makes the certificate more than paperwork. It becomes part of the rebuild decision itself.
When Reviewers Disagree, Certified Elevation Data Wins
After disasters, not every report matches. One inspector may record a certain flood depth. Another reviewer may question that number. Insurance adjusters, FEMA reviewers, and local officials sometimes see the same property differently.
That creates stress and delays. However, certified elevation measurements often settle the disagreement. A FEMA elevation certificate uses standard methods and federal forms. Because of that, agencies trust the numbers.
Instead of debating water marks or guesswork, reviewers compare measured elevations. That shifts the conversation from opinion to proof. In many cases, that alone clears the issue.
Permit Offices Often Ask New Questions After Disaster Events
Many people associate elevation certificates with new construction. Yet post-disaster permits often trigger elevation checks too. When owners apply for major repair or rebuild permits, reviewers want to confirm flood compliance.
For example, foundation repairs or structural rebuilds often lead to closer review. Permit staff may request elevation verification before approval. If records look incomplete, they may ask for a FEMA elevation certificate.
This step protects both the owner and the community. It ensures rebuilt structures meet safety rules going forward. Still, it can delay work when documentation is missing. Early elevation verification helps avoid that surprise.

Some Owners Already Have the Document — They Just Don’t Know It
Here’s the good news. Not every request means new field work. Some properties already have a FEMA elevation certificate from a past closing or construction project. Owners often forget because years passed since the document was created.
So it makes sense to check old records first. Closing folders, builder packets, and prior survey files often contain elevation documents. If the structure and site grade have not changed, reviewers may still accept that certificate.
However, additions or foundation changes usually require updates. Still, checking first can save both time and cost.
